Economedes is 2-8 against Edinburg North since November of 2014 but they'll have a chance to close the gap a little bit on Friday. After each having a week off, both will shake off the cobwebs and take on one another at 7:30 p.m.
Economedes is headed into the matchup out to prove that what happened against St. Joseph Academy two weeks ago (when they were outscored in every quarter) was just a minor bump in the road. Economedes had to suffer through a 51-21 loss at the hands of St. Joseph Academy. While losing is never fun, the Jaguars can't take it too hard given the team's big disadvantage in MaxPreps' Texas football rankings (they are ranked 978th, while the Bloodhounds are ranked 416th).
Meanwhile, winning is always nice, but doing so behind a season-high score is even better (just ask Edinburg North). They put the hurt on Pharr-San Juan-Alamo Southwest with a sharp 35-14 win last Saturday. The high-flying offensive performance was a huge turnaround for the Cougars considering their seven-point performance the match before.
This is the second loss in a row for Economedes and nudges their season record down to 3-2. As for Edinburg North, their victory bumped their record up to 2-3.
Economedes took a serious blow against Edinburg North when the teams last played back in November of 2023, falling 37-6. Will Economedes have more luck at home instead of on the road? Check MaxPreps after the action for a full breakdown of the game and more football content.
